Our Experience and Insights

At Kimberly Ann’s Designs Studio, we promptly recognized the gravity of the situation when YouTube went down. Understanding the value of having a diversified online presence, we had already established our website and engaged with multiple social media platforms.

During this challenging period, we focused on diverting our audience to alternative channels. We utilized our website, newsletters, and other social media accounts to provide updates, share our previous work, and engage in meaningful conversations with our community.

Having a strong network of fellow artists, designers, and clients allowed us to collaborate on finding alternative resources, sharing useful links, and hosting virtual events to bridge the gap created by the YouTube outage. This experience reinforced the importance of building a robust online presence that isn't solely reliant on a single platform.
